What we do
We map your workflows end to end, identify bottlenecks, and redesign processes. Typical engagements run eight to twelve weeks. Recent clients have reduced order-fulfilment time by 25% and cut overhead costs by up to 18%.
Cash flow problems rarely fix themselves. We build rolling 13-week cash forecasts, renegotiate supplier terms, and restructure debt where needed. Our financial analysts work alongside your bookkeeper or FD so nothing falls through the cracks.
Founders and senior managers often lack a sounding board. Our one-to-one coaching programme runs in six-month blocks, with fortnightly sessions, practical exercises, and 360-degree feedback from your direct reports.
Expanding into a new region or vertical? We research the competitive landscape, size the addressable market, and create a go-to-market plan with realistic revenue projections. We have done this for SaaS firms, food producers, and professional-services businesses.
Technology should serve the business, not the other way round. We audit your current tools, recommend replacements where the ROI is clear, and manage the migration. Past projects include CRM rollouts, ERP consolidations, and warehouse-management system upgrades.
We create 12-month and 36-month growth roadmaps tied to financial targets. Each plan includes quarterly milestones, resource requirements, and risk scenarios. You get a living document, not a static deck.
How we work
Every engagement follows a structured sequence. We adapt the depth of each stage to the size and complexity of the project, but the order stays the same.
We spend one to two weeks interviewing your team, reviewing financials, and observing daily operations. This is where most of the insight comes from. We charge a flat fee for discovery so there is no ambiguity about cost.
Our team synthesises the findings into a prioritised list of issues and opportunities. You receive a written report with specific recommendations ranked by impact and effort. No jargon, no filler.
We work alongside your staff to put changes in place. This might mean redesigning a pricing model, training a sales team on a new CRM, or restructuring a department. We stay hands-on until the change sticks.
Sixty days after implementation we return for a review session. We measure results against the targets set during discovery and identify any adjustments needed. This session is included in the project fee.
